WebPolysilicon, poly-Si, or polycrystalline silicon, is a material consisting of a number of smaller crystals or crystallites. Deposition of polysilicon is one of the most important CVD processes used in microfabrication. Surface roughness, often shortened to roughness, is a component of surface finish (surface texture). It is quantified by the deviations in the direction of the normal vector of a real surface from its ideal form.
